2-Day Mahabaleshwar Itinerary for June 2023

  1. Day 1: Arthur's Seat
    15 minutes (5.4 km) from Mahabaleshwar Bus Stand

    Start your day at Arthur's Seat, one of the most popular viewpoints in Mahabaleshwar. Enjoy the panoramic views of the Sahyadri mountain range and the lush green valley below during the morning hours. The cool breeze and misty atmosphere will make your experience even more refreshing. Take a short walk around the area and explore the nearby Echo Point. Afternoon is the perfect time to visit the Mahabaleshwar Market to buy some fresh strawberries, honey, and spices. In the evening, head to Venna Lake and enjoy a boat ride while admiring the picturesque beauty of the lake and surrounding hills.

  2. Day 2: Pratapgarh Fort
    1 hour 45 minutes (50 km) from Mahabaleshwar Bus Stand

    Begin your day by visiting the historic Pratapgarh Fort, located at an altitude of 1,080 meters. The fort offers a fascinating glimpse into the rich history of the Maratha Empire. Explore the fort complex and marvel at the intricate architecture of the temples, ponds, and chambers. Afternoon is an excellent time to visit the Mapro Garden, which offers a wide range of delicious jams, syrups, and chocolates. Don't forget to try their famous strawberry cream. In the evening, visit the Lingmala Waterfall, one of the most beautiful waterfalls in Mahabaleshwar. The lush green surroundings and cascading water make for a perfect setting to relax and rejuvenate.

Recommendations

If you want to explore more of the natural beauty of Mahabaleshwar, you can add a visit to the Wilson Point, Elephant's Head Point, or Connaught Peak to your itinerary. Another side trip you can consider is visiting the nearby town of Panchgani, which is known for its scenic beauty, strawberry farms, and boarding schools. To maximize your fun, you can plan a trek to the Pratapgarh Fort or a camping trip in the nearby forest. You can also try the local cuisine, which includes delicious Maharashtrian dishes such as Vada Pav, Misal Pav, and Sabudana Khichdi.
